It was both. A lot of hands on with instructional prop reinforced
education. Lots of Craft and practicle application. Most of what we
were taught was use what you have. They put you in a Class setting and
give you a example of a theme Outpost Meeting for both Straight Arrows
and Buckaroos. Day camp activities as well. It was indeed the best camp
I had attended. They staff were very concerned for our well being and
made the best of what we had available. All except one meal was cooked
for you and ready to for serving.
Well worth the expense. I gleaned a special gift of how to minister to
the little ones in Rangers. I enjoyed it!
